About Roberto Rezende
Roberto Rezende is a scholar working on Plant Science, Soil Science, Agronomy and Crop Science, Management, Monitoring, Policy and Law and Forestry, having authored 124 papers that have together received 562 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Growth and nutrition in plants (70 papers), Irrigation Practices and Water Management (42 papers), Soil Management and Crop Yield (34 papers), Silicon Effects in Agriculture (11 papers), Rural Development and Agriculture (8 papers), Banana Cultivation and Research (7 papers), Plant Water Relations and Carbon Dynamics (6 papers) and Agricultural and Food Sciences (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Soil Science (257 citations), Plant Science (415 citations), Physiology (19 citations), Agronomy and Crop Science (35 citations) and Industrial and Manufacturing Engineering (29 citations). Roberto Rezende has collaborated with scholars based in Brazil, Belgium and Peru. Frequent co-authors include Paulo Sérgio Lourenço de Freitas, Antônio Carlos Andrade Gonçalves, José Antônio Frizzone, Rivanildo Dallacort, Paula Toshimi Matumoto‐Pintro, Rogério Teixeira de Faria, Antônio Saraiva Muniz, Patrícia Angélica Alves Marques, Ricardo Tadeu de Faria and Ricardo Gava. Their work appears in journals such as Acta Scientiarum Agronomy, Ciência e Agrotecnologia, Engenharia Agrícola, Ciência Agronômica/Revista ciência agronômica and Revista Brasileira de Engenharia Agrícola e Ambiental.
